T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- State-owned railway operator PT Kereta Api Indonesia (PT KAI) President Director Edi Sukmoro introduced the company’s latest sleeper train cars known as the Luxury 2 which are coupled with the KA Argo Lawu train.
“The average occupancy of the Argo Bromo Anggrek Luxury train, serving the Gambir to Surabaya Pasar Turi route reached 108 percent,” said Edi Sukmoro at Jakarta’s Gambir Station on Sunday, May 26.
The Luxury 2 carriages are coupled into four trains serving two-way trips that comprise of KA Argo Lawu (Gambir-Solo Balapan); KA Argo Dwipangga (Gambir-Solo Balapan); KA Taksaka (Gambir – Yogyakarta); and KA Gajayana (Gambir-Malang).
Similar to its first generation of luxury carriages, Edi said that the exclusive services provided in these sleeper trains match those of an airplane’s business class. Features in the trains include electric seats that can be laid down 140 degrees, 180-degree rotatable seats, USB charging power sources, and many features that were in the initial version.
Passengers of the Luxury 2 will be served meals, beverages, and desserts throughout their trip apart from its minibar that offers snacks and drinks
PT KAI says that one attendant will be tasked at every Luxury 2 carriages.
AS of price, the latest exclusive service starts from Rp750,000 during its promo period from May 26 to June 26, 2019. Booking tickets can be ordered via KAI Access app, KAI’s official website, and numerous KAI official channels.
